Gentoo Linux Security Advisory GLSA 200704-21
https://security.gentoo.org/
Severity: High
Title: ClamAV: Multiple vulnerabilities
Date: April 24, 2007
Bugs: #174375
ID: 200704-21
Synopsis
=======
Multiple vulnerabilities have been discovered in ClamAV allowing for
the remote execution of arbitrary code.
Background
=========
ClamAV is a GPL virus scanner.

iDefense Labs have reported a stack-based buffer overflow in the
cab_unstore() function when processing negative values in .cab files.
Multiple file descriptor leaks have also been reported in chmunpack.c,
